Abstract

This paper deals with the libration points in the elliptic restricted three-body problem. The combined effects of the primary bodies’ orbital eccentricity and albedo on the existence and stability of libration points is analyzed. It is found that there exist five libration points, three collinear and two non-collinear. The non-collinear libration points are stable for a critical value of mass parameter μc, the collinear libration points are unstable for all values of μ.
